Creamy Herbed Boursin Cheese Spread

Ditch the chemical laden cheese spreads at the store and make your own using cream cheese, garlic, and a delicious variety of dried herbs.
Prep Time 10 minutes mins
Refrigerate 2 hours hrs
Total Time 2 hours hrs 10 minutes mins

- 8 oz cream cheese, softened
- 1 tbsp salted butter, softened
- 2 cloves garlic, minced
- 1 tsp dried oregano
- ½ tsp dried basil
- ½ tsp dried thyme
- ½ tsp dried chives
- ½ tsp dried parsley
- ¼ tsp dried tarragon
- ⅛ tsp salt
- ¼ tsp pepper
- crackers
- veggies; sliced bell pepper, snap peas, baby carrots, or celery sticks
Place all ingredients in the bowl of a mixer.
Whip together on high speed using the whisk attachment until light and fluffy, about 2-3 minutes.
Scrape down the sides of the bowl as needed.
Taste and season with additional salt if needed.
Refrigerate for 2 hours to allow flavors to combine.
Serve chilled with crackers and your favorite veggies.
